5. Prices, quotations and payments

The prices presented on the Website and in the calculator are approximate. We prepare a binding quotation individually, depending on the scope of services chosen and on external fees (including cemetery fees). We document the services with with a VAT invoice. In many cases the service can be settled within assignment of the ZUS funeral allowance, so the client does not cover the costs from their own funds before the benefit is paid.

8. Withdrawal from the contract

Given the nature of funeral services (services strictly tied to a specific date and performed to individual order), the right to withdraw from a distance contract may be excluded or limited under Art. 38 of the Consumer Rights Act. Detailed terms are agreed individually when the contract is concluded.

11. Out-of-court dispute resolution

A consumer may use out-of-court means of handling complaints and pursuing claims. In particular, a consumer may:

  • ask for free assistance from the district (municipal) consumer ombudsman competent for their place of residence;
  • apply for out-of-court consumer dispute resolution proceedings to the competent Voivodeship Inspector of the Trade Inspection — for Warsaw this is the Mazovian Voivodeship Inspector of the Trade Inspection;
  • turn to a social organisation whose statutory tasks include consumer protection.

The list of entities authorised to conduct out-of-court consumer dispute resolution proceedings is maintained by the President of the Office of Competition and Consumer Protection and published at uokik.gov.pl. Using these means is voluntary and requires the agreement of both parties.
